如何扩展服务器支援模式

worktile 其他 15

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    扩展服务器支援模式是指增加服务器的处理能力和性能,以满足更多用户的需求。下面是一些扩展服务器支援模式的方法:

    1. 垂直扩展:垂直扩展是通过增加服务器的硬件资源,例如增加CPU、内存、存储等,来提高服务器的处理能力和性能。这种扩展模式适用于单个服务器的资源瓶颈问题,可以通过升级硬件组件来解决。

    2. 水平扩展:水平扩展是通过增加服务器的数量来提高服务器集群的处理能力和性能。可以通过添加更多的服务器节点来分担负载和提高容错能力。这种扩展模式适用于应对大量并发请求或者处理大数据量的场景。

    3. 分布式架构:分布式架构是将系统拆分为多个服务模块,并将这些模块部署在不同的服务器上,通过网络通信进行协同工作。这种扩展模式可以提高系统的可伸缩性和可扩展性,允许系统按需扩展特定服务模块,以适应不同的业务需求。

    4. 负载均衡:负载均衡是一种通过分配和调度请求到不同的服务器上,以平衡服务器的负载,提高系统的性能和可用性。可以通过硬件负载均衡器或者软件负载均衡器来实现,根据负载情况自动将请求流量分配到不同的服务器上。

    5. 缓存策略:通过缓存服务器来存储和提供频繁请求的数据,减轻数据库或其他后端服务的负载压力。缓存可以直接存储在物理服务器上,也可以使用分布式缓存系统来提供高可用性和可扩展性。

    6. 弹性计算:弹性计算是一种根据系统负载情况动态分配计算资源的方式。可以根据实时的服务器负载情况,自动调整服务器的数量和配置,以适应不同的工作负载。

    总之,扩展服务器支援模式可以结合以上各种方法来实现服务器的扩展和优化,以提高系统的性能、可用性和可扩展性。不同的情况下,可以采用不同的扩展方式来满足需求。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    扩展服务器的支持模式是一个重要的任务,可以帮助您提高服务器的效率和性能。以下是一些方法和建议,可以帮助您扩展服务器的支持模式。

    1. 负载均衡:负载均衡是一种将用户请求分配到多个服务器上的技术。通过使用负载均衡器,可以确保服务器之间的负载分布均匀,最大化处理能力。负载均衡器可以基于各种策略进行负载分配,如轮询、最小连接数等。

    2. 水平扩展:水平扩展是指通过添加更多的服务器来增加系统的处理能力。通过增加服务器的数量,可以将负载分布到多个服务器上,提高系统的吞吐量和性能。可以使用自动化工具来自动添加和配置新的服务器,以便在需要时进行扩展。

    3. 垂直扩展:垂直扩展是指通过升级或增加服务器的硬件资源来提高系统的性能。可以增加服务器的处理器、内存、存储等硬件资源,以提高系统的处理能力。在进行垂直扩展时,需要确保服务器的硬件和操作系统都能够支持所需的配置。

    4. 缓存:缓存是一种将经常访问的数据保存在内存中的技术。通过使用缓存,可以减少对服务器的请求,从而提高系统的响应速度和性能。常见的缓存技术包括内存缓存、数据库缓存、页面缓存等。

    5. 异地冗余备份:异地冗余备份是指在多个地理位置上设置服务器的备份副本。通过将服务器的备份副本放置在不同的地理位置,可以提高系统的容错能力和可用性。在一台服务器故障或不可用时,可以切换到备份服务器,继续提供服务。

    总结起来,扩展服务器的支持模式可以通过负载均衡、水平扩展、垂直扩展、缓存和异地冗余备份等方法来实现。这些方法可以帮助您提高服务器的处理能力、性能和可用性,从而满足用户的需求。在进行扩展时,需要根据实际需求选择适合的方法,并确保服务器的硬件和操作系统都能够支持所需的配置。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要扩展服务器的支援模式,需要考虑以下几个因素:硬件、软件和网络。下面是具体的方法和操作流程:

    1. 硬件扩展
      a. 升级服务器硬件:购买更高性能的处理器、更大容量的内存和硬盘,以提升服务器的处理能力和存储能力。
      b. 添加更多服务器节点:购买额外的服务器,将它们连接到现有的网络中,以增加服务器的数量和负载能力。
      c. 使用虚拟化技术:通过使用虚拟机管理软件,将一台物理服务器划分为多个虚拟服务器,以提高硬件资源的利用率。

    2. 软件扩展
      a. 使用负载均衡器:通过引入负载均衡器,可以将请求分发到多个服务器上,以实现负载的均衡,提高服务器的性能和可用性。
      b. 使用集群技术:将多个服务器组合在一起,形成一个集群,共同提供服务,并实现故障转移和负载均衡。
      c. 使用容器化技术:使用容器化技术(如Docker),可以轻松部署和管理应用程序,快速扩展服务器的能力。

    3. 网络扩展
      a. 增加带宽:扩展服务器的支持模式通常需要更大的网络带宽,以满足高并发的请求。可以联系网络服务提供商升级网络带宽。
      b. 使用CDN技术:使用内容分发网络(CDN),将静态内容缓存到全球各地的服务器上,以提高访问速度和可靠性。

    4. 测试和优化
      a. 进行负载测试:在扩展服务器之前,进行负载测试以确保服务器能够处理突发和高负载情况下的请求。
      b. 进行性能优化:通过监控和调整服务器的配置,优化服务器的性能,提高响应速度和吞吐量。

    5. 安全性考虑
      a. 配置防火墙:确保服务器和网络的安全性,设置防火墙以限制对服务器的未经授权访问。
      b. 使用SSL证书:为服务器配置SSL证书,保护敏感数据的传输安全。
      c. 更新和升级:定期更新和升级服务器上的操作系统和应用程序,以修复安全漏洞和提供最新的安全功能。

    在扩展服务器支援模式时,需要综合考虑硬件、软件和网络方面的因素,并根据具体需求和预算来选择适合的扩展方法。同时,还需定期进行测试、优化和保障服务器的安全性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部